Guys
I apologize if this has already been asked before, but has anyone ever succeed in running DPDK on a Linux running within Parallels on a Mac with Apple Silicon?
We are a group of developers of a product which uses DPDK a lot, and on Linux boxes running in Intels we actually manage to run it successfully.
All of this is purely for testing of course. The real product runs on a real, physical x86_64 box, so we don't really care about actual performance.

I tried installing it on both DEB and RPM based distros while trying to use the virtio devices but it always fails...

I'm still trying on my own and I'm sure I'll manage somehow, but I just thought to save some time if someone already tried.

Hi,

Have you tried with docker container? I have run DPDK test suite on Mac w/ Apple Silicon with ubuntu docker container.
